In England and France societies are organized for the improvement of morals and manners; in the universities the elegance of Cicero and Seneca drives out the old scholasticism; and theological narrowness is combated by the spirit of universalism in the Neo-Stoic teachings of Justus Lipsius (d. 1606), who influenced Grotius, Descartes and Spinoza. The spirit of Humanism and the Renaissance thus persisted in the jurists and the philosophers of France and Holland.
In all these phases of the Enlightenment there appears, as yet, no conscious, thorough hostility to a theology restricted to its own field, but the desire rather to emancipate other branches of human interest from its sway. Only gradually does a really independent method of thought arise, conditioned largely by the epistemological and moral theories of Stoicism. The theory of natural law first established its independence; natural religion and natural morality achieved their freedom with greater difficulty. Yet natural religion, in essence, was taught by theology itself and needed but the refutation of the doctrines of hereditary sin and the invalidity of the human intellect in order to gain the overhand over a revelation. Lord Herbert of Cherbury accomplished this in 1624 in his De veritate religionis. Natural morality was Treed from theology through the separation of the lex natures from the lex clivina and sanction for it in the human reason was established by Francis Bacon (q.v.; d. 1626) and the French skeptics, especially by Charron in his Sagesse (1605). Bayle (d. 1705; see Bayle, Pierre) contrasted the universality of the moral instinct with the diversity and conflict between historical creeds. In these different ways Western Europe, in the seventeenth century, strove toward the attainment of an autonomous organon that should constitute a simple and unvarying norm for the guidance of the judgment on the matter of conflicting faiths and moral dogmas.
On the evolution of such a method of thought a profound influence was exercised by the natural sciences and the method which they employed. The new knowledge united to the atomism of Gassendi (d. 1655) established induction on a firm basis and found fullest expression in Newton (d. 1727), Huyghens (d. 1695) -and Laplace (d. 1827). The laws of gravitation and inertia were both the basis and the impulse to extensive investigation in the various phases of the physical world. The seventeenth and eighteenth centuries are the centuries of the great physicists and mathematicians, and on the principles they outlined arose the sciences of optics, acoustics, chemistry, zoology, geology, physiology, and medicine. The influence of the new sciences was enormous. They destroyed the foundations of revelation and theology, and led to
the rise of new philosophic systems aiming at the interpretation and correlation of the results attained by the various sciences, the methods of which were mathematical, marked primarily by clearness of statement and preciseness of definition. The new scientific method entered even the fields of natural law, natural religion, and natural morality. Locke and Condillac made psychology the study of the laws of motion among psychic elements, and Quesnay interpreted social laws after the manner of laws of nature. Voltaire became the apostle of Newton and in France particularly the new sciences were perfected and disseminated. Nor were these in the beginning hostile to religion. The new knowledge showed itself capable of various interpretations. It was found consistent with deism by Locke and Voltaire, with ancient pantheism by Shaftesbury, with mystic pantheism by Spinoza, with spiritualism by Descartes, with theism by Leibnitz, and with materialism by the Encyclopedists (q.v.). Yet the whole aspect of the world of thought was changed. Miracles became impossible, except to the casuist; the earth was removed from its central position in the universe and became only a point in space; anthropocentrism was destroyed. The spirit of the eighteenth century assumed its characteristic qualities; it became atomistic, analytic, mechanical, practical; entirely on the side of the known and the evident, entirely opposed to all that was dark, mystic or fantastic.

Tradition in state, religion, and law were put to the test of critical investigation. Machiavelli and Bodin were followed by the expounders of natural law whose studies lay in the field of politics and legal history, and the Deists who gave their attention to religion. In manifold ways the French skeptics emphasized the relativity of the principles underlying state and religion. This principle of relativity found its most ingenious exposition in Bayle's Dictionnaire hisforique et critique (1696) and its profoundest expression in Montesquieu's Lettres persanes (1727). A decisive blow at traditional methods was administered by Bolingbroke's Letters on the Study and Use of History (1738-52). Voltaire in his Essai sur les mceurs et sur I'esprit des nations (1754-58) opened the succession of histories of civilization and universal histories which established the principle of the relativity of different civilizations and of the possibility of explaining history by natural laws.
